返學(xué)費(fèi)網(wǎng) > 培訓(xùn)機(jī)構(gòu) > 南寧達(dá)內(nèi)教育
【重磅推薦】南寧精選受好評的嵌入式開發(fā)培訓(xùn)機(jī)構(gòu),遇到疑惑不要怕,南寧嵌入式開發(fā)是你值得信賴的選擇 ,解開大家疑惑的時(shí)間到啦學(xué)嵌入式需要哪些能力,嵌入式開發(fā)系統(tǒng)的核心競爭力,嵌入式開發(fā)跟單片機(jī)一樣嗎,嵌入式開發(fā)是軟件還是硬件,c 嵌入式開發(fā)干什么的。
學(xué)習(xí)嵌入式系統(tǒng)需要具備以下能力: 1. 熟悉C語言和匯編語言,因?yàn)榍度胧较到y(tǒng)的開發(fā)主要使用這兩種語言。 2. 掌握微處理器和微控制器的基本原理和應(yīng)用,了解各種外設(shè)的工原理和使用方法。 3. 具備硬件設(shè)計(jì)和調(diào)試的能力,夠使用示波器、邏輯分析儀等工具進(jìn)行硬件調(diào)試。 4. 熟悉操作系統(tǒng)的基本原理和用,能夠進(jìn)行嵌入式系統(tǒng)的操作系統(tǒng)移植和應(yīng)用開發(fā)。 5. 具備良好的團(tuán)隊(duì)合作和溝通能力,能夠與件工程師、軟件程師等進(jìn)行有效的協(xié)作。 6. 具備解決的能力,能夠快速定位和解決嵌入式系統(tǒng)開發(fā)中的各種。 7. 具備持續(xù)學(xué)習(xí)的意識和能力能夠及時(shí)了解最新的嵌入式系統(tǒng)技術(shù)和發(fā)展趨勢。
嵌入式系統(tǒng)是將計(jì)算機(jī)技術(shù)、電子技術(shù)和半導(dǎo)體技術(shù)與各行業(yè)的具體應(yīng)用相結(jié)合的綜合技術(shù)學(xué)科。受限空間和資源的不足,嵌入式系統(tǒng)的硬件和軟件都必須高效率地設(shè)計(jì),爭取在相同的硅片面積上去實(shí)現(xiàn)更高的性能,這樣才能在具體應(yīng)用中對處理器的選擇更具有競爭力。
嵌入式開發(fā)和單片機(jī)是相關(guān)但不完全相同的概念。嵌入式開發(fā)是指將計(jì)算機(jī)技術(shù)應(yīng)用于各種嵌入式系統(tǒng)的軟件和硬件開發(fā)過程,而單片機(jī)是一種特殊的計(jì)算機(jī)芯片,通常被用于嵌入式系統(tǒng)中。單片機(jī)是嵌入式開發(fā)的一種常見硬件平臺,但嵌入式開發(fā)也可以使用其他類型的處理器和芯片。嵌入式開發(fā)還涉及到軟件開發(fā)、系統(tǒng)設(shè)計(jì)、通信協(xié)議等方面的工作,而單片機(jī)更注重于硬件設(shè)計(jì)和編程。因此,嵌入式開發(fā)是一個更廣泛的概念,而單片機(jī)是其中的一種常見實(shí)現(xiàn)方式。
嵌入式開發(fā)既涉及軟件開發(fā),也涉及硬件開發(fā)。 在嵌入式開發(fā)中,軟件開發(fā)主要包括編寫嵌入式系統(tǒng)的應(yīng)用程序、驅(qū)動程序和操作系統(tǒng)等。開發(fā)人員使用編程語言(如C、C++)編寫代碼,通過編譯、調(diào)試和測試等步驟來完成軟件開發(fā)。 而硬件開發(fā)主要包括設(shè)計(jì)和開發(fā)嵌入式系統(tǒng)的硬件部分,包括處理器、內(nèi)存、外設(shè)等。硬件開發(fā)人員需要了解電路設(shè)計(jì)、PCB設(shè)計(jì)、模擬和數(shù)字電路等知識,使用相關(guān)工具和設(shè)備進(jìn)行硬件開發(fā)。 綜上所述,嵌入式開發(fā)既包括軟件開發(fā),也包括硬件開發(fā),需要軟硬件開發(fā)人員共同合作完成嵌入式系統(tǒng)的開發(fā)。
在嵌入式開發(fā)中,C語言被廣泛用于編寫嵌入式系統(tǒng)的軟件部分。以下是C語言在嵌入式開發(fā)中的主要應(yīng)用: 1. 應(yīng)用程序開發(fā):使用C語言編寫嵌入式系統(tǒng)的應(yīng)用程序,實(shí)現(xiàn)各種功能和業(yè)務(wù)邏輯。 2. 驅(qū)動程序開發(fā):編寫設(shè)備驅(qū)動程序,用于控制和管理嵌入式系統(tǒng)的硬件設(shè)備,如傳感器、顯示器、通信接口等。 3. 操作系統(tǒng)開發(fā):C語言常被用于編寫嵌入式操作系統(tǒng)的內(nèi)核部分,實(shí)現(xiàn)任務(wù)調(diào)度、內(nèi)存管理、設(shè)備驅(qū)動等核心功能。 4. 系統(tǒng)初始化和配置:使用C語言編寫系統(tǒng)初始化和配置代碼,設(shè)置嵌入式系統(tǒng)的各種參數(shù)和選項(xiàng)。 5. 系統(tǒng)調(diào)試和測試:使用C語言編寫調(diào)試和測試代碼,進(jìn)行嵌入式系統(tǒng)的功能驗(yàn)證、性能測試和故障排查。 6. 通信協(xié)議實(shí)現(xiàn):C語言可以用于實(shí)現(xiàn)各種通信協(xié)議,如UART、SPI、I2C等,用于嵌入式系統(tǒng)與外部設(shè)備的數(shù)據(jù)交換。 總結(jié)來說,C語言在嵌入式開發(fā)中扮演著至關(guān)重要的角色,用于編寫嵌入式系統(tǒng)的軟件部分,包括應(yīng)用程序、驅(qū)動程序、操作系統(tǒng)等,實(shí)現(xiàn)嵌入式系統(tǒng)的各種功能和特性。
根據(jù)上面學(xué)嵌入式需要哪些能力,嵌入式開發(fā)系統(tǒng)的核心競爭力,嵌入式開發(fā)跟單片機(jī)一樣嗎,嵌入式開發(fā)是軟件還是硬件,c 嵌入式開發(fā)干什么的的詳細(xì)講解,相信在你心中南寧嵌入式開發(fā)行業(yè)是好是壞自有 評判。覺得好的伙伴們可以抓緊時(shí)間行動哦。【重磅推薦】南寧精選受好評的嵌入式開發(fā)培訓(xùn)機(jī)構(gòu)
尊重原創(chuàng)文章,轉(zhuǎn)載請注明出處與鏈接:http://nntarena.cn.fanxuefei.com/news_show_4394472.htm,違者必究!
崇左市人氣靠前的抖音短視頻剪輯培訓(xùn)機(jī)構(gòu)名單榜首盤點(diǎn)〔排名一覽〕(視頻剪輯的素材包括哪些)
南寧精選推薦抖音短視頻剪輯培訓(xùn)人氣名單榜一覽〔排名一覽〕(手機(jī)短視頻剪輯難學(xué)嗎)
南寧有名氣的抖音短視頻剪輯培訓(xùn)機(jī)構(gòu)精選名單榜首〔排名一覽〕(短視頻剪輯有哪些注意事項(xiàng))
玉林2023年評價(jià)高的抖音短視頻剪輯培訓(xùn)機(jī)構(gòu)名單榜首一覽〔排名一覽〕(短視頻剪輯能給個人帶來收益嗎)
廣西欽州市值得推薦的抖音短視頻剪輯培訓(xùn)機(jī)構(gòu)名單榜首一覽〔排名一覽〕(跟著抖音教學(xué)做視頻剪輯能學(xué)會嗎)
只要一個電話
我們免費(fèi)為您回電